Transaction e7e2567197dd66e2527592f18b0061d9af54ac44811c1a3efd3e1c6825d4d526
1 Input
1 Output
-
e7e2567197dd66e2527592f18b0061d9af54ac44811c1a3efd3e1c6825d4d526:0
- value
- 40599876
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fe232d2728c2bb326f9ea35315fe3ef947ebe6f8 OP_EQUAL
- address
- 3QrmhNCa961mgENE3TTjapwnPxPNesEA5w